#d5cd56 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d5cd56 is composed of 83.5% red, 80.4% green and 33.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 3.8% magenta, 59.6%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 56.2 degrees, a saturation of 60.2% and a lightness of 58.6%. #d5cd56 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ffac with #ab9b00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

Shades and Tints of #d5cd56
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040401 is the darkest color, while #fcfbf3 is the lightest one.
